    In recent years, commuting patterns have become more complex as employment has grown more rapidly in the suburbs than in city core areas. Faced with few convenient public transit options, the increasing numbers of people who now commute cross-town to jobs in these suburbs overwhelmingly drive to work. This article examines commuting patterns between 1996 and 2001 as they relate to recent job growth in the suburbs. It briefly looks at the demographic characteristics of commuters and explores some of the implications that changing work locations and commute patterns have for infrastructure in Canadian cities.

    This working paper provides an overview of census metropolitan and census agglomeration influenced zones, or MIZ, their background and the methodology used to define them. The MIZ classification is an approach to better differentiate areas of Canada outside of census metropolitan areas (CMA) and census agglomerations (CA). Census subdivisions that lie outside these areas are classified into one of four zones of influence ranging from "strong" to "no" influence according to the degree of influence that CMA/CAs have on them. The MIZ classification fills a gap in Statistics Canada's geographic framework and promotes data integration since we expect it will be possible to obtain survey data as well as census data based on the same geographic structure. Studies done with a preliminary version of MIZ showed the potential of MIZ to reveal the diversity of non-metropolitan Canada. Based on feedback received on that initial research, this working paper reports on more recent work that has been done to refine the number and data breakpoints for MIZ categories and to examine the additional variables of distances between census subdivisions (CSDs), physical adjacency and a north-south allocation.
